Transaction 861bff3fc86b4dc15a7fc24204afb5524bc98f1bd09b7b07c8c3c8ccfa10a408

1 Input
2 Outputs
  • 861bff3fc86b4dc15a7fc24204afb5524bc98f1bd09b7b07c8c3c8ccfa10a408:0
  • value  20136348
    address  17KxUvJyBUGmHAV9iHsuoJdMgKzRD1wapC
  • 861bff3fc86b4dc15a7fc24204afb5524bc98f1bd09b7b07c8c3c8ccfa10a408:1
  • value  707284294
    address  3JwXCgUqnYCrhA8KLH9c7aXhSt2TmsHq7F